University of South Florida logo

Fiscal & Business Assistant

University of South Florida
Posted 55 minutes ago
🇺🇸United States🏢Hybrid📁Other
Is this job info correct?

This position typically reports to an appropriate administrative or accounting manager, or Office Manager. Incumbents serve as a liaisons with outside vendors regarding items purchased, quotes, billing statements, and payment terms from the contract (i.e., for a department/ college/grant to help contain costs). The Fiscal and Business Assistant prepares recommendations for approval by the Director or Accountable Officer with regard to local/departmental level purchasing activity. This position can be differentiated from the general clerical and administrative job specifications by its more narrow focus on purchasing, travel and fiscal related tasks. To be assigned to this title, 70% or more of the duties of a position should be business and fiscal support tasks such as purchasing, accounts payable/receivable (for a department/college), travel administration, and/or fiscal support for a grant or Auxiliary function. This position receives direction through established procedures and guidelines, along with instructions from supervisors as to how the work should be performed. Fiscal and Business Assistants must be able to identify inconsistencies or potential problems related to purchasing or fiscal transactions. The Fiscal and Business Assistant must remain up-to-date on all purchasing, accounts payable/receivable, and cash related USF policies and procedures and advises others on proper documentation for fiscal transactions. This position requires knowledge of USF enterprise financial and accounting systems, along with basic abilities in MS Word and Excel to complete the transactions. This position is Grant-Funded. -Prepare and submit Travel Authorization Requests (TARs) for faculty travel. -Process and submit Travel and Expense (T&E) reimbursements in a timely and accurate manner. -Review, prepare, and submit invoices and other payment requests for departmental expenses. -Work closely with department faculty and staff to obtain all necessary information, receipts, approvals, agendas, and support documentation required for reimbursement and payment processing. -Ensure all submissions comply with applicable university reimbursement, travel, and procurement policies. -Serve as the department's resource for reimbursement procedures and documentation requirements. -Monitor transactions and follow up with faculty, staff, and administrative offices as needed to resolve issues. -Maintain organized records of TARs, reimbursements, invoices, and related supporting documentation. -Create new vendors as needed. -Process Foundation POs and transfers. -Other duties as assigned. Minimum Qualifications This position requires a high school diploma or equivalent, with two or more years of experience in an office or administrative support position. College or other relevant post-secondary coursework may substitute for the experience requirement on a year for year basis. Preferred Qualifications -Strong attention to detail and accuracy. -Excellent organizational and time management skills. -Ability to communicate effectively with faculty, staff, and administrative personnel. -Ability to interpret and apply policies and procedures. -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ications, particularly Excel and Outlook. -Ability to manage multiple deadlines and prioritize tasks in a fast-paced environment.
